At sea level, water boils at 212°F, but at high elevations, all liquids boil at temperatures below 212°F. This requires adjustments for candy and frosting recipes, which generally use the standard 212°F boiling point for water. WebA little energy is lost to evaporation on the way, however. WebDec 9, 2024 · The Thread Stage. The thread stage occurs between 223 F and 235 F, the lowest temperature range in candy making. In addition to using a candy thermometer, you can determine the thread stage by dropping a spoonful of the hot syrup into a bowl of very cold water. WebJun 22, 2024 · At sea level, pure water has a boiling point of 100°C (212°F) and a freezing point of 0°C (32°F). However, you can change this boiling point and freezing point by dissolving other components in water such as salt or sugar. ...
